How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Dixmoor?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Dixmoor 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,170 | $874 | $1,400 |
| Dixmoor 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,286 | $1,050 | $1,700 |
| Dixmoor 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,778 | $1,495 | $2,200 |
| Dixmoor 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,810 | $5,810 | $5,810 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Dixmoor
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Dixmoor c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Dixmoor range from $1,050 to $1,700.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,286.
How expensive are Dixmoor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 32 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Dixmoor on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,495 to $2,200 - averaging $1,778 for the location.
